The Topic Thread, entitled Favorite Choir Member, got me thinking about Rosemary Collier, who is one of my favorite choir members.  Besides being gorgeous and talented, she always seems to be having a marvelous time.  So, while pondering, I was scanning the internet for any recordings Rosemary may have done, or been involved with (other than CW).  Somewhat by accident, I found Cor: Traditional Irish Songs For Chorus by Celtic Ayres.  This CD, which seemed to have a fairly limited release, includes a number of familiar Celtic songs in both English and Gaelic.  More importantly, it lists Rosemary Collier as a Soprano/Soloist.  (BTW, Meav is also listed as a Soprano.)  I listened to several of the teaser tracks, and it sounds pretty good.  So, I bought one of the few available copies from one of Amazon's affiliates; can't wait for it to arrive.

Is anyone familiar with this CD or Celtic Ayres?
